Two Transportation Projects Awarded to the Northeast Region in January

The Georgia DOT awarded two transportation projects across the Northeast Region in January that totaled just over $12 million.

The resurfacing of the State Route 10 (SR 10) loop in Clarke County was the largest project awarded in January.

The maintenance project represents a $10.8 million investment in Clarke County and was awarded to C.W. Matthews Contracting Co., Inc.

The project will begin just north of the Milledge Avenue Bridge and extends south of US 78/SR 10. Crews will perform milling, inlay, and plant mix resurfacing across approximately 12 miles of the corridor. This project has an estimated completion date of December 2020.

The resurfacing of State Route 385 (SR 385) in Habersham County was the second project awarded in January.

The maintenance project was awarded to Pittman Construction Company and represented a $1.3 million transportation investment.

The project will begin just north of SR 17 and extend north of SR 15. Crews will perform plant mix resurfacing and shoulder rehabilitation across approximately 5.4 miles of the corridor. The project has an estimated completion date of December 2020.
